Answer:

Consumers would be willing to pay more for a scarce commodity and sellers would charge more, resulting in an upward spiral of the prices for the commodity. 

Explanation:

When demand exceeds supply, there's a scarcity. As a result of the scarcity, consumers would be willing to pay more for the good or service and suppliers would increase the price of the commodity.  As a result price would rise.

Intellectual property is protected under four key forms:

  1. patents
  2. copyrights
  3. trademarks
  4. trade secrets

Patents are only handed out if they are useful, new compared to prior arts, and they are not obvious to any person.

Trademarks are useful to identify the source of origin of products and to distinguish those products from others.

Copyright grants the owner of a work the right to determine how it will be used and to obtain economic benefits from it. Ideas cannot be protected under copyright law.

Trade secrets are obviously information not known by the general public and that information has economic value for a business.

Giving the following information:

Next year, the company anticipates total overhead costs of $2.5 million.

Estimated direct labor hours= 75,000

<u>To calculate the predetermined manufacturing overhead rate we need to use the following formula:</u>

Predetermined manufacturing overhead rate= total estimated overhead costs for the period/ total amount of allocation base

Predetermined manufacturing overhead rate= 2,500,000/75,000
